You plan to cut 2 pieces of pipe, each 37 centimeters long from a piece of pipe that is 1 meter long. How much pipe will you have left after cutting the two pieces? (Assume no waste during cutting.)
Answer:
There will be 26 centimeters of pipe left.
Step-by-step explanation:
1 meter = 100 centimeter
Two 37 centimeter pipes = Total of 74 centimeters used
100 - 74 = 26 centimeters of pipe left

Oceanside Bike Rental Shop charges a eleven dollar fixed fee plus nine dollars an hour for renting a bike. Melanie paid sixty - five dollars to rent a bike. How many hours did she pay to have the bike checked out? Let h represent the number of hours.
Answer:
She paid 6 hours for the bike to be checked out
Step-by-step explanation:
1. The equation is 11+9h=65. 11 represents the start value (fixed fee) and 9h represents how many hours she paid for, which is $65.
2. You subtract 11 from 65 to start figuring out how many hours she paid for. 65-11=54
3. You then divide 54 by 9 to calculate how many hours she paid. 6
